Laala, directed by Satish P Babu, tells the nuanced story of three individuals navigating the complexities of modern relationships. Lakshmi, a single mother with a six-year-old daughter, finds herself on a quest for companionship, exploring both vulnerability and hope. Her encounter with Shaji, a fellow seeker from Facebook, plays out with a blend of awkwardness and sincerity typical of first dates. The film’s pacing captures the tension of anticipation and the weight of unspoken fears. The performances carry a raw authenticity, particularly in how they portray the delicate dance of forming connections in a digital age. Visually, it leans into naturalistic lighting, enhancing the intimate atmosphere that surrounds these characters. The interplay of themes around love, family, and the quest for identity gives it a distinctive edge, allowing viewers to reflect on their own experiences.
